Adaptyv is building an automated lab that lets AI agents run biology experiments.

We're entering the era of agentic science where AI models can now design novel proteins, propose hypotheses, and iterate on experimental results. But they can't run the experiments themselves - that's still a manual, months-long process. We're building the infrastructure that gives AI agents access to the physical world.

We are one of the fastest growing biotech companies, trusted by leading biopharmas, frontier AI labs, and the techbio companies pushing the field forward. This is a rare chance to help advance some of the most important work happening in biotech today.

Our automated lab is powered by a deep software + hardware stack: lab instruments worth millions of USD reverse-engineered into API-controllable hardware, dozens of devices orchestrated through complex workflows, full observability on everything that happens in the lab, processing pipelines for messy physical-world data, and AI systems that troubleshoot production results and accelerate assay development.

About the Role

You're a scientist on staff who works shoulder-to-shoulder with customers to help them design better proteins and get more out of every experiment. You sit between their design models and our lab: helping them scope a campaign, pick the right design approach for the problem, make sense of the data that comes back, and decide what to try next.

This is a hybrid role for a scientist who genuinely likes solving problems with people. One week you might be helping an AI lab choose between de novo design and a fine-tuned model for a hard target; the next, digging into a customer's binding data to work out why a design class underperformed and what to change. You'll turn one-off experiments into iterative design-build-test campaigns — and, over time, into deep, lasting partnerships.

What You'll Do

  • Partner with customers to scope protein design campaigns: define the target, the success criteria, and the experimental plan to get there.

  • Advise on design strategy — which models and methods (de novo design, diffusion models, protein language models, structure prediction, physics-based tools) fit which problems, and where their limits are.

  • Help design the right experiments to test a hypothesis: what to express, what controls to include, which assays will actually answer the question.

  • Analyze experimental results with customers — binding, expression, stability — and translate data into the next round of designs. Deep experience with biophysical characterization techniques like SPR, BLI, nanoDSF etc is a must.

  • Close the loop: turn each campaign's results into sharper designs and a tighter iteration cycle.

  • Build trusted relationships that grow from a first project into long-term scientific partnerships.

  • Feed what you learn back to our product, science, and platform teams so the whole experience gets better.

What We're Looking For

  • Protein science background. A degree and/or hands-on experience in protein design, computational biology, biochemistry, structural biology, or a closely related field.

  • Fluent in modern protein design. You understand today's design and prediction models well enough to advise on which to use when — and you keep up as the field moves.

  • Data-driven. You're comfortable analyzing experimental data (Python, notebooks, basic stats) and drawing clear conclusions from messy, real-world results.

  • Loves working with people. You're a strong communicator who's energized by solving hard problems alongside customers, not just at a desk.

  • Scientific problem-solver. When a campaign isn't working, you form hypotheses, design experiments to test them, and iterate — you don't guess.

  • Autonomous and curious. You take ownership of a customer's success and go deep on whatever the science demands.

  • Experience working with external partners or customers is a plus, but the core is being a great scientist who likes solving problems in the open.
